Channel 4 Pay £70 Million For Big Brother
Channel 4 may also have to shell out £70 million for future Big Brother series, according to industry insiders.
The broadcaster currently pays around £40 million per year.
But the existing agreement runs out at the end of 2007 – after Big Brother 8 – and programme-makers Endemol could be planning a major price hike, according to the Mediaguardian website.
The £70 million sum would cover the rights to all Big Brother-related shows including the main series, Celebrity Big Brother and E4 spin-off Big Brother’s Little Brother.
